PM_(2.5)碳组分研究现状综述

Review on Research Status of PM_(2.5) Carbon Composition Research
下载PDF
导出
摘要 了解PM_(2.5)的化学组成、来源、大气传输过程和环境效应对大气污染有效控制对策的制定有重要意义,大气气溶胶碳质组分主要包括有机碳和元素碳,是大气细粒子的重要组成部分。通过总结国内南北方城市PM_(2.5)碳组分分析方面的研究,综述中国环境大气碳组分观测研究的现状,就大气PM_(2.5)碳组分OC、EC的浓度水平、OC和EC比值分析,相关性分析和来源等方面进行讨论。评述结果表明,南北方城市的样品数据PM_(2.5)碳组分OC、EC的浓度水平均有季节性差异,并且南北方城市相关性和源解析结果存在较大差异,以期为环境监测资料的深入科学分析提供参考和借鉴。在此基础上,指出现有研究的一些局限,并对今后的大气碳组分观测研究提出针对性的建议。 Understanding the chemical composition,sources,atmospheric transport processes,and environmental effects of PM_(2.5) is important for developing effective control measures for atmospheric pollution.The carbonaceous components of atmospheric aerosols primarily consist of organic carbon and elemental carbon,and are an important component of atmospheric fine particles.The research on PM_(2.5) carbon composition analysis in cities in the north and south of China was summarized,the current status of observational research on atmospheric carbon composition in China was reviewed,and the concentration levels,ratio analysis,correlation analysis,and sources of atmospheric PM_(2.5) carbon components OC and EC were discussed.The results of the review indicated that there were seasonal differences in the concentration levels of PM_(2.5) carbon components OC and EC in the sample data from cities in the north and south,and there were significant differences in the correlation and source analysis results between cities in the north and south.A reference was provided for further scientific analysis of environmental monitoring data.On this basis,some limitations of existing research were pointed out,and targeted suggestions were provided for future atmospheric carbon composition observation research.
